Exactly what happened and who impressed as Sunderland U23s beaten on penalties by Crystal Palace

Sunderland under-23s are potentially just ninety minutes away from promotion - as they head to Crystal Palace in the Premier League 2 Division 2 play-off final.

The Black Cats beat Stoke City in their semi-final tie last week to set-up a clash against the Eagles at Selhurst Park.

And the two sides will lock horns this evening looking to claim promotion to the top tier of Premier League 2 – joining the likes of Arsenal, Manchester City, Manchester United and Liverpool.

Elliott Dickman will once again be able to call upon the likes of Josh Hakwes, Oliver Younger and Dan Neil for the clash, and Sunderland will no doubt be buoyed by the fact they defeated Palace earlier this season.

FT: Crystal Palace 0-0 Sunderland U23s (Crystal Palace win 5-3 on penalties)

Another opportunity from range for Sunderland.

Palace make a mess of clearing a cross from the left flank and the ball eventually falls kindly to Hackett - who drills over from 25 yards.

What a big chance for Sunderland!

Taylor swings in a cross from the right and Neil steams into the box and connects with a powerful header.

It’s arrowing towards the top corner, but Webber springs to his right and somehow pushes the ball over the bar!

A brilliant save, and the Palace ‘keeper keeps the scores level.

44 - What an opportunity for Palace!

The hosts should really be ahead here.

After D Boateng broke down the right and found Street, his low centre looked set to be turned home by Rak-Sakyi - who somehow blazed over from six yards.

45 - WHAT A TACKLE!

Superb defending from Almond there.

As Street bares down on goal and prepares to shoot, the centre back puts in a timely challenge to stop what would have been a real opportunity.
